Kinds Of Citroën Keys
Before diving into the replacement procedure, it is vital to understand the various types of keys utilized by Citroën cars. Here are the primary types:
Traditional Metal Keys: Older Citroën designs employ basic metal keys that do not have built-in transponders or electronic features. Changing these keys is usually simple and can be done at a locksmith professional.
Transponder Keys: These keys have a small chip embedded within them that interacts with the car's ignition system. If a transponder key is lost, it needs to be changed with one that has the appropriate programming to begin the automobile.
Remote Key Fobs: Many newer Citroën models include remote controls that enable keyless entry and other innovative features. Changing these keys typically needs specific programming and assistance from specialists.
Smart Keys: This is a keyless entry system that utilizes a fob to unlock and begin the automobile. It allows chauffeurs to start their vehicles without physically inserting a key. Smart keys can be more complex to change due to configured security functions.

Replacing a Citroën key includes several steps. It is very important to follow each action thoroughly to guarantee a successful replacement.
Identification: Determine the type of key lost or harmed. This is vital for picking the right citroen c3 replacement key cost alternative.
Collect Necessary Documents: Most citroen Replacement key Cost processes need proof of ownership. Make sure to have the automobile registration and recognition handy.
Consult the Owner's Manual: The manual might provide additional insight concerning keys and opening treatments particular to the design.
Contact an Authorized Dealer: The most trusted route is to check out a Citroën dealer, where experts can provide key replacement services. They may require the Vehicle Identification Number (VIN) for precise replacement.
Check out a Locksmith: If the automobile has a standard metal key, a local locksmith can typically create a replicate quickly. For transponder keys, ensure the locksmith professional is equipped for programming.
Think About a Mobile Key Service: Some locksmith professionals focus on vehicle keys and can pertain to your area to create a replacement.
Program the Key: Depending on the type, programming may be necessary. Dealers usually manage this action, however some locksmiths can likewise carry out programming for transponder and clever keys.

The cost of changing a Citroën key differs substantially depending on a number of aspects, such as key type, dealership vs. locksmith professional services, and area. Here's a general breakdown:

Can I change my Citroën key myself?
While some older designs with traditional keys can be replaced easily, transponder and clever keys need particular programming and ought to preferably be done by experts.
2. For how long does it require to get a replacement key?
Time differs based upon the type of key and where it is being changed. A traditional key can typically be changed within minutes, while modern-day key fobs might take a number of hours and even days if purchased from a dealer.
3. What if I do not have the original key?
In such cases, many car dealerships can create a replacement key using the automobile's VIN, but you will need to offer proof of ownership.
4. Can I set a brand-new key myself?
For some older models, it may be possible to configure a simple transponder key in your home, however for smart keys and cases needing advanced programming, it is best to consult a professional.
